Window-to-Visual hosting is meant to be as easy to adopt as windowed hosting. It only requires setting an environment variable to enable. It does not require use of the visual hosting APIs. It resolves certain DPI issues that can result when sharing a WebView2 user data folder across applications. It does not support pen input and handwriting. To enable it, users must set this environment variable: `COREWEBVIEW2_FORCED_HOSTING_MODE` to the value: `COREWEBVIEW2_HOSTING_MODE_WINDOW_TO_VISUAL`.

Benefits for Window to Visual hosting include:
107
+
108
+
* Changing monitor scale when hosting a WebView2 in a VSTO add-in no longer sporadically hang the application
109
+
110
+
* Different apps that share a WebView2 user data folder can have different DPI awarenesses
111
+
112
+
* Different apps that share a WebView2 user data folder can have different integrity levels
113
+
114
+
* Different apps that share a WebView2 user data folder will no longer be able to cause each other to hang
